Population information activities of the ESCAP Population Division Clearing-House and Information Section.

1981 
The main function of the ESCAP Population Division Clearing House and Information Section is the collection building and dissemination of population information is ESCAP member countries. Objectives include the development of an improved information exchange system and the stimulation of the information component of the population infrastructure. Technical assistance and training are provided at the request of governments. The population correspondents network has been restructured in order to improve its effectiveness as an instrument in strengthening population programs. Documents are being translated into English and local languages. The Reference Centre provides a number of services including: retrospective searching document delivery current awareness annotation of bibliographies and consultation. Publications emanating from the Clearing House are designed to keep agencies informed of program developments and reports of regional meetings and research studies. Selective dissemination of information (SDI) is conducted by the Dissemination Unit of the Section. Other Clearing House activities include the evaluation of current awareness services and the compilation of an inventory of current research on mortality and family planning. Automation of many of these functions is now taking place; the compatibility of information programs with each other both among nations and among UN organizations is a future goal.
